    Website. www .cnbce .com. CNBC-e is a Turkish free-to-air television channel operated in Turkey by NBCUniversal, Comcast and İlbak Holding since June 10, 2024. Formerly, the channel with the same name was operated by CNBC Europe and the Doğuş Media Group between 2000 and 2015.

    CNBC World. CNBC World is an American pay television business news channel operated by the NBCUniversal News Group which provides coverage of world markets alongside the domestic CNBC service, using programs from CNBC's international networks based in Europe, Asia, India, and other regions served by a domestic CNBC channel or affiliate.

    CNBC Arabia (Arabic: CNBC عربية) is an Arab free-to-air television channel. It covers regional and international affairs from an Arab economic perspective.
